Interventions

BEHAVIORAL

Cardiac Rehabilitation and Lifestyle Modification

The intervention consists an exercise-based cardiac rehabilitation program after catheter ablation. The rehabilitation program includes supervised aerobic exercise and resistance or strength training, together with recommendations for home-based moderate-intensity walking exercise.

BEHAVIORAL

Usual Care

Participants assigned to this arm will continue their usual lifestyle and receive standard post-ablation clinical follow-up after the index catheter ablation procedure.
